Sentence Transformation Exercises
Sentence transformation exercises help you expand your usage skills through testing various ways of stating the same idea. For example, the sentence 'I've lived here since 2002.' can also be expressed: 'I moved here in 2002'. Complete the following sentences so that they mean the same as the original sentence. Answers can be checked on the following page.

Word Form Gap Fill Quizzes
Use the word at the end of each gap to form a new word with which to fill the gap. While doing this exercise, look for clues which tell you what kind of word is missing (adjective, noun, verb, adverb). Make sure to take into consideration forms using various prefixes and suffixes, as well as negative forms.
